Ideas and imaginations about what we think of as contemporary advanced technology have in fact been around for millennia—from the writings of Homer in the 8th cent BCE, and earlier than that, through oft-repeated tales and epics. These ideas include robotics, artificial intelligence. biotechnology and more.

The Maker gods are different from other gods. They are in relationship with mortals and mortality and help us to shape good things for embodied life on earth. We remember the technologies from long ago but we have forgotten what the ancient myths tell us about being in phronetic dialogue with material forms and conditions—and with each other as makers. They tell us too about the consequences of betraying this all-important connection.
